Since Kant we think we can only access 'correlations' between thinking and being [Meillassoux]
     Full Idea: The central notion of philosophy since Kant is 'correlation' - that we only ever have access to the correlation between thinking and being, and never to either term considered apart from the other.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 1)
     A reaction: Meillassoux's charge is that philosophy has thereby completely failed to grasp the scientific revolution, which has used mathematics to make objectivity possible. Quine and Putnam would be good examples of what he has in mind.
The Copernican Revolution decentres the Earth, but also decentres thinking from reality [Meillassoux]
     Full Idea: The Copernican Revolution is not so much the decentring of observers in the solar system, but (by the mathematizing of nature) the decentring of thought relative to the world within the process of knowledge.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 5)
     A reaction: In other words, I take it, the Copernican Revolution was the discovery of objectivity. That is a very nice addition to my History of Ideas collection.

In Kant the thing-in-itself is unknowable, but for us it has become unthinkable [Meillassoux]
     Full Idea: The major shift that has occurred in the conception of thought from Kant's time to ours is from the unknowability of the thing-in-itself to its unthinkability.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 2)
     A reaction: Meillassoux is making the case that philosophy is alienating us more and more from the triumphant realism of the scientific revolution. He says thinking has split from being. He's right. Modern American pragmatists are the worst (not Peirce!).

We can allow contradictions in thought, but not inconsistency [Meillassoux]
     Full Idea: For contemporary logicians, it is not non-contradiction that provides the criterion for what is thinkable, but rather inconsistency.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 3)
     A reaction: The point is that para-consistent logic might permit isolated contradictions (as true) within a system, but it is only contradiction across the system (inconsistencies) which make the system untenable.
Paraconsistent logics are to prevent computers crashing when data conflicts [Meillassoux]
     Full Idea: Paraconsistent logics were only developed in order to prevent computers, such as expert medical systems, from deducing anything whatsoever from contradictory data, because of the principle of 'ex falso quodlibet'.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 3)
Paraconsistent logic is about statements, not about contradictions in reality [Meillassoux]
     Full Idea: Paraconsistent logics are only ever dealing with contradictions inherent in statements about the world, never with the real contradictions in the world.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 3)
     A reaction: Thank goodness for that! I can accept that someone in a doorway is both in the room and not in the room, but not that they are existing in a real state of contradiction. I fear that a few daft people embrace the logic as confirming contradictory reality.

Infinite numbers are qualitatively different - they are not just very large numbers [Heil]
     Full Idea: It is a mistake to think of an infinite number as a very large number. Infinite numbers differ qualitatively from finite numbers.
     From: John Heil (The Universe as We Find It [2012], 03.5)
     A reaction: He cites Dedekind's idea that a proper subset of an infinite number can match one-one with the number. Respectable numbers don't behave in this disgraceful fashion. This should be on the wall of every seminar on philosophy of mathematics.

Substance needs independence, unity, and stability (for individuation); also it is a subject, for predicates [Perkins]
     Full Idea: For individuation, substance needs three properties: independence, to separate it from other things; unity, to call it one thing, rather than an aggregate; and permanence or stability over time. Its other role is as subject for predicates.
     From: Franklin Perkins (Leibniz: Guide for the Perplexed [2007], 3.1)
     A reaction: Perkins is describing the Aristotelian view, which is taken up by Leibniz. 'Substance' is not a controversial idea, if we see that it only means that the world is full of 'things'. It is an unusual philosopher wholly totally denies that.

Possible non-being which must be realised is 'precariousness'; absolute contingency might never not-be [Meillassoux]
     Full Idea: My term 'precariousness' designates a possibility of not-being which must eventually be realised. By contrast, absolute contingency designates a pure possibility; one which may never be realised.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 3)
     A reaction: I thoroughly approve of this distinction, because I have often enountered the assumption that all contingency is precariousness, and I have never seen why that should be so. In Aquinas's Third Way, for example. The 6 on a die may never come up.

The aspects of objects that can be mathematical allow it to have objective properties [Meillassoux]
     Full Idea: All aspects of the object that can give rise to a mathematical thought rather than to a perception or a sensation can be meaningfully turned into the properties of the thing not only as it is with me, but also as it is without me.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 1)
     A reaction: This is Meillassoux's spin on the primary/secondary distinction, which he places at the heart of the scientific revolution. Cartesian dualism offers a separate space for the secondary qualities. He is appalled when philosophers reject the distinction.

The ontological proof of a necessary God ensures a reality external to the mind [Meillassoux]
     Full Idea: Since Descartes conceives of God as existing necessarily, whether I exist to think of him or not, Descartes assures me of a possible access to an absolute reality - a Great Outdoors that is not a correlate of my thought.
     From: Quentin Meillassoux (After Finitude; the necessity of contingency [2006], 2)
     A reaction: His point is that the ontological argument should be seen as part of the scientific revolution, and not an anomaly within it. Interesting.
